DescriptionA judge in Tucson on Wednesday acquitted a former state lawmaker of misdemeanor domestic violence charges, just months after he resigned because a House panel recommended his expulsion for ethics lapses.

Former Rep. Daniel Patterson called Wednesday's verdict on three domestic violence charges a vindication. He called the prosecution a "political witch hunt" and a huge waste of taxpayer resources.

Baird Green of the Tucson city prosecutor's office objected to Patterson's remarks, but added that "while we had hoped for a different result, we respect the judge's decision."
